Summary

The Brooklyn Nets continue to prioritize patience in their roster development despite competition in the Atlantic Division. This offseason saw other divisional teams, such as the New York Knicks winning a championship and the Philadelphia 76ers making significant trades, furthering their positions. The Nets focused on incremental improvements, drafting players like Mikel Brown Jr. and Joshua Jefferson while adding veterans like Julius Randle. Despite their significant cap space and asset flexibility, they remain without a clear centerpiece player. General Manager Sean Marks emphasizes the importance of evaluating young talent before making any large commitments, aiming for opportunistic moves in the future.
